Oak Ridge Cemetery is a large and historic cemetery located in Springfield, Illinois, best known as the site of the Lincoln Tomb, the final resting place of President Abraham Lincoln and his family. Established in 1860, Oak Ridge Cemetery serves as a peaceful burial ground and a significant cultural and historical landmark.

Detailed Overview of Oak Ridge Cemetery

1. History and Establishment

Oak Ridge Cemetery was established in 1860 to serve as Springfield’s main burial ground.

It was created to provide a more spacious and landscaped resting place as the city grew.

The cemetery spans over 365 acres, making it one of the largest cemeteries in the Midwest.

Designed in the rural cemetery movement style, it features winding roads, mature trees, and scenic landscapes that promote a park-like atmosphere for visitors.

2. Notable Features

The most famous site within Oak Ridge Cemetery is the Lincoln Tomb, the mausoleum of Abraham Lincoln and his family.

The cemetery also contains many other notable monuments, memorials, and graves of prominent Illinois figures, veterans, and local citizens.

The grounds include military sections dedicated to soldiers from various American wars, including the Civil War, World Wars, Korea, and Vietnam.

Several beautiful sculptures, mausoleums, and historic gravestones add to the artistic and historical significance of the cemetery.

3. Landscaping and Environment

Oak Ridge Cemetery is carefully landscaped to create a serene environment for reflection and remembrance.

The design includes rolling hills, mature oak trees, gardens, and walking paths that encourage peaceful strolls.

The cemetery is maintained with respect for both its natural beauty and its cultural importance.

4. Cultural and Community Role

Beyond being a burial ground, Oak Ridge Cemetery is a site for community remembrance events, especially those related to Abraham Lincoln.

It attracts visitors, historians, and tourists interested in Lincoln’s legacy and American history.

Educational programs and guided tours often include Oak Ridge Cemetery to highlight its significance.

5. Visitor Information

The cemetery is open daily, generally from early morning to evening, allowing visitors to explore the grounds at their own pace.

Visitors can access the Lincoln Tomb and other points of interest with no admission fee.

There are parking facilities and walking trails throughout the cemetery.

The quiet, respectful atmosphere makes it suitable for reflection, photography, and historical study.

Summary

Oak Ridge Cemetery is a historically rich and scenic cemetery in Springfield, Illinois, famous primarily for housing the Lincoln Tomb. It stands as a tribute to many generations of Illinois residents, including notable figures in state and national history. The cemetery’s expansive grounds and serene landscaping make it a significant cultural and memorial site, drawing visitors who appreciate history, architecture, and peaceful natural beauty.
